Xi Gets Warm North Korea Welcome as Kim Draws Nuclear Red Line

June 8, 2026, 5:51 AM UTC

ChinesePresident Xi Jinping received an elaborate welcome upon arriving in North Korea, kicking off a visit aimed at reasserting Beijing’s influence over an emboldened neighbor with an expanding nuclear arsenal and a deepening alliance with Russia.

North Korean leader Kim Jong Un and his wife, Ri Sol Ju, personally greeted Xi as he arrived Monday in Pyongyang, the official Xinhua News Agency reported. The leaders then proceeded to Kim Il Sung Square for a formal welcoming ceremony featuring a 21-gun salute and bilingual banners proclaiming an “unbreakable” friendship.
